BROWSE THE COMPREHENSIVE WEB PROVIDERS HANDBOOK FOR A DETAILED EXPLORATION OF COMMUNICATION PROTOCOLS, ESSENTIAL CONCEPTS, AND INDUSTRY-STANDARD TECHNIQUES

Browse The Comprehensive Web Providers Handbook For A Detailed Exploration Of Communication Protocols, Essential Concepts, And Industry-Standard Techniques

Browse The Comprehensive Web Providers Handbook For A Detailed Exploration Of Communication Protocols, Essential Concepts, And Industry-Standard Techniques

Blog Article

Team Writer-Cotton Troelsen

Discover the best Internet Providers Manual for all your requirements. Check out communication protocols, core ideas of SOAP and REST, and finest techniques for seamless implementation. Discover the keys to understanding web solutions, from recognizing the fundamentals to applying scalable architecture. Master the art of creating safe and secure systems and optimizing for future growth. Open the power of internet services within your reaches.

Review of Web Solutions



If you have actually ever wondered what web solutions are and exactly how they work, this overview is the excellent place to begin. https://www.hackread.com/importance-digital-strategy-automation-businesses/ are a means for various applications to communicate with each other online. They permit smooth integration of systems, making it less complicated to share information and performances.

Among the crucial facets of internet services is their use of basic methods like HTTP and XML to assist in communication. This standardization guarantees that different systems can comprehend and connect with each other efficiently. Internet services can be classified into two primary kinds: SOAP (Simple Object Access Method)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der counts on typical HTTP techniques like obtain, POST, PUT, and DELETE. Both have their toughness and are used in various scenarios based on needs.

Key Principles and Technologies



Discovering the foundational concepts and innovations of internet services is crucial for comprehending their capability and application in modern systems. When diving into the crucial ideas and innovations of internet solutions, you unlock to a globe of interconnected opportunities. Here are some essential elements to grasp:

- ** SOAP (Simple Item Accessibility Procedure) **: This protocol defines the framework of messages traded between internet services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to explain the performances used by a web service.
- ** REMAINDER (Representational State Transfer) **: A building design that uses basic HTTP methods for interaction between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ays a critical function in information exchange in between internet services due to its convenience and readability.

Recognizing these core principles and technologies will lay a solid structure for your journey into the realm of internet services.

Best Practices for Implementation



To ensure effective application of internet solutions, prioritize adherence to finest methods. Begin by thoroughly recording your web solution APIs, consisting of clear descriptions of endpoints, criteria, and anticipated reactions. Constant naming conventions and versioning of APIs are critical for maintainability. When creating your internet services, comply with the principles of remainder to produce a scalable and adaptable architecture. Apply appropriate authentication and permission mechanisms to protect your solutions, such as OAuth or API secrets.

Examining is vital in making sure the dependability of your web services. Establish detailed test cases that cover different scenarios, including favorable and unfavorable testing. Continual combination and automated screening can help capture problems early in the advancement process. Screen your web solutions in real-time to determine efficiency traffic jams and potential failings. Logging and mistake handling are important for identifying problems and repairing issues effectively.



Lastly, take into consideration the scalability of your internet solutions by designing for future growth. Apply caching devices and tons balancing to handle increased website traffic. Routinely evaluation and maximize your code for effectiveness. By complying with local seo pages , you can simplify the implementation of web solutions and guarantee their success.

Final thought

Congratulations! You've just opened the key to grasping internet services. By recognizing the crucial concepts and modern technologies, and implementing finest practices, you're well on your method to ending up being an internet services expert.

Maintain discovering and try out what you have actually learned to continue expanding your understanding and abilities in this exciting area.

The globe of web services is now within your reaches, all set for you to check out and conquer. Take pleasure in the journey!